To be honest I still have bad days too, Over the years I have learned like ticks or techniques to get through the day. My speech is a battle everyday that's really exhausting most days. What I find best is after work I go to the gym, it's kinda like therapy to me. Words wont really don't do much for me and I doubt for him either. His stutter is something he has to accept that its apart of him. The gym promotes self confidence in myself and maybe him. Maybe suggest it to him. It's just a way to be more comfortable with himself.
